Why Famous:
Association with Swami Vivekananda: The primary fame comes from the historical visit and meditation of Swami Vivekananda, which led to the establishment of the Ramakrishna Kutir Ashram and Vivekananda Library, making it a spiritual hub.
Sunrise ...Association with Swami Vivekananda: The primary fame comes from the historical visit and meditation of Swami Vivekananda, which led to the establishment of the Ramakrishna Kutir Ashram and Vivekananda Library, making it a spiritual hub.
Sunrise and Sunset Views: Renowned for offering arguably the best and most dramatic views of the sunrise and sunset over the entire Western Himalayan range from Almora town.
Start of Mall Road: The name itself signifies its location at the start of the historic, flat Mall Road, giving it a distinct identity within the town's geography.

Architecture:
Minimalist Memorial and Educational Architecture: The architectural interest lies in its subtle, commemorative structures.

The Viewing Platform: The main viewpoint is a simple, stone-paved platform with low-rise stone walls for seating, designed to be unobtrusive and maximize the natural view.
Vivekananda Library and Ashram: Located nearby, the Vivekananda Library and Ramakrishna Kutir Ashram showcase a simple, functional, and traditional Himalayan stone construction style, with clean lines and large windows to welcome the natural light and views. The structures are designed for quiet contemplation and study, rather than grand display.
Memorial Stone: A subtle memorial stone or plaque commemorates Swami Vivekananda's visit and meditation here, blending into the surrounding landscape. The focus of the architecture is to facilitate the appreciation of the natural surroundings and spiritual reflection.
Dimension of View: The 'architectural dimension' here is the expansive, unobstructed visual field, estimated to be over 300 km of the Himalayan range visible from the corner on clear days.

How To Reach:
By Air: Nearest airport is Pantnagar Airport (PGH) (approx. 115 km). Hire a taxi to Almora town; it is 2 km from the center.
